Kia Rexton Body Kit: Grille Protection and Aesthetic Upgrade
This review focuses on a specific body kit modification for the Kia Rexton, particularly a grille net cover designed for semi-camper configurations. The primary purpose of this accessory is to protect the vehicle's radiator grille from debris and facilitate easier cleaning, while also offering a subtle aesthetic enhancement. The installation, performed by K.N. Auto Works in Incheon, highlights the practical benefits of such an upgrade for owners who utilize their Rexton for outdoor activities or semi-camping adventures.
Installation and Functional Benefits
The grille net cover is designed to be a functional addition, preventing small stones, insects, and other road debris from accumulating in the radiator fins. This not only helps maintain optimal engine cooling efficiency but also reduces the frequency and difficulty of cleaning the grille area. The modification is presented as a tuning option that adds value and practicality to the Kia Rexton, especially for those who frequently drive in environments where the vehicle might encounter more dirt and debris. The installation process is straightforward, involving the secure attachment of the net cover to the existing grille structure.

Q. What is the difference between FRP and polyurethane body kits for a Kia Rexton?
FRP (Fiber Reinforced Plastic) kits are generally more rigid and easier to repair but can be brittle, while polyurethane kits are more flexible, durable, and resistant to cracking. For most daily driving and minor impacts, polyurethane is often recommended for its resilience.
